The purpose of this study is to explore the role of anti-parasite antibody in protection of children from the parasitic infection cryptosporidiosis. This work has the promise of identifying immune pathways important for protection from parasitic infections of the gut, and will help with designing a vaccine to prevent this infection estimated to cause, from diarrhea and malnutrition, an overall burden of 12 million disability-adjusted life-years in children.

Time frame: Birth until 4 years
Measure antibody isotype and subclass, mucosal (stool) vs systemic (plasma), complement fixation and opsonophagocytosis using bead-based multiplex immunoassays.
Time frame: Birth until 4 years.
Utilize this longitudinal study of children and a Cryptosporidium protein microarray to probe plasma for the breadth of antigens recognized as well as the specific antigens to which children respond as they develop protective immunity.
Time frame: Birth to 4 years old
To be conducted on children's acute and convalescent stool during diarrheal episodes.
Time frame: Through collection of blood specimens on day 0, 14 and 28 during acute infection.
Use Activation Induced Marker (AIM) assays to test parasite infection-dependent changes in the activation, frequency, and immunophenotype of circulating Tfh cells.
